Inside the Trump Doodle Leak

Two decades ago, Donald Trump signed a birthday book for Jeffrey Epstein. At that time, the Wall Street Journal reported that the note included a risqué doodle. Trump denied it ever existed. He then filed a $10 billion lawsuit against the Journal and its reporters. However, on Monday, House Democrats released an image they say came from a court subpoena. The newly released Trump doodle appears in black and white. It features a woman’s outline filled with a short poem. In the verses, Trump tells Epstein they share “certain things in common” and hopes “every day be another wonderful secret.”

Next, congressional Democrats urged Trump to explain himself. They asked why he spoke about a hidden bond in the note. They also demanded he release all related files. Meanwhile, Trump’s legal team has not confirmed whether they plan to appeal the subpoena. At the same time, the lawsuit against the Journal remains in court. Clearly, this sketch of a naked figure has stirred fresh debate about Trump’s ties to Epstein.

Key Details About the Trump Doodle

The poem in the Trump doodle wraps around the image of a woman. It begins with a playful nod to friendship. Then it hints at private dealings. First, it reads that they both had “certain things in common.” After that, it wishes Epstein a year full of “wonderful secrets.” The text flows along the contours of the woman’s body. That design matches the initial report from the Wall Street Journal. Moreover, critics note the crude style of the drawing. They say it reflects an odd mix of humor and intimacy. The date of the message lines up with Epstein’s birthday decades ago. Thus, lawyers argue that the poem and image form a personal note from Trump to Epstein.

Social Media Reaction

Almost immediately, users on social platforms ridiculed the so-called Trump doodle. One Democratic oversight account posted, “Here it is: Trump’s note to Epstein that he said doesn’t exist.” A liberal commentator called the drawing “disgusting” and demanded Trump resign. Others pointed out that Trump had mocked the Wall Street Journal for its report. Yet now a legal process appears to have confirmed that he indeed signed such a note. Many posts on social sites mocked the Trump doodle as juvenile. Some joked about the poem’s awkward lines. Others asked whether Trump is hiding more files. Overall, the internet response turned the drawing into a viral meme. It added fresh fuel to the broader story of Trump’s links to Epstein.
